CAUTION: If either the processor or the heat sink is replaced, use the thermal grease that is provided in the kit to ensure that thermal conductivity is achieved. Steps 1. Place the heat-sink assembly on the system board. 2. Align the screw holes on the heat-sink assembly with the screw holes on the system board. 3. Replace the six screws (M2x4) that secure the heat-sink assembly to the system board. 4. Turn the system board over, and connect the left and right fan cables. Next steps 1. Follow the procedure from step 4 to step 20 in Installing the system board. 2. Install the rear I/O-cover. 3. Install the battery. 4. Install the wireless card. 5. Install the memory module. 6. Install the I/O board. 7. Install the 2230 solid-state drive or 2280 solid-state drive in SSD slot one, whichever applicable. 8. Install the 2230 solid-state drive or 2280 solid-state drive in SSD slot two, whichever applicable. 9. Install the base cover. 60
